I live about 20 miles north of Chattanooga on Hwy 27, and its about 1.5 hours from here. Are you going up on Friday or Saturday?? If Saturday you can meet a few of us and ride up with us. I75 out of Chattanooga is a nightmare. If you are going up on Friday and go I75N go to exit 60 which is hwy 68 and turn right off the exit, go to hwy 411N in Madisonville, then hwy 72E above Vonore and it brings you in right at lake Chilhowee at the start of the Dragon.

Originally posted by The Striped SVT: My wife has major concerns about this road, so can someone tell her here that as long as you don't drive like a fool (which I don't plan on doing ) that everything will be ok. We'll be there in 8 days, can't wait
The road itself is fine. Tell her that semi's frequently travel it and that it received a major resurfacing just a couple of years ago. You'll be harder pressed to find a smoother surface to travel over.
The road itself isn't the problem. Using poor judgement and careless traffic from the other direction is. Gotta watch out for semis and yahoos. As long as you hug the inside on right turns and the outside on left ones, you'll have a little reserve in case. Also, no tailgating will be the rule of the day as if a semi does come through, you'll be stomping on the brakes and hitting reverse.
